Output 675f07bd3565072d19dcb7eb376471182fde857b00165cd12e6bfc662ee3cd76:3

value
67290916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d435ad95b839cfc49a4ce8ee943ab9631ad75526 OP_EQUAL
address
MTFDniTeBLbeH3nKe6uxVX7XZt2UpgzNTu
transaction
675f07bd3565072d19dcb7eb376471182fde857b00165cd12e6bfc662ee3cd76
spent
true